Output 888103623d221a1eac22fe7998e31eded8b7c6221d28a43c34a8c263e8e04045:0

value
45571286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ba9d246691d0978042dcb9e2a30e06dca204afc OP_EQUAL
address
MARRv1KsfaWdTE8xPcTBogBQznHNSohWV2
transaction
888103623d221a1eac22fe7998e31eded8b7c6221d28a43c34a8c263e8e04045
spent
true